Trump to Nominate Scott Brown as New Zealand Ambassador

President Donald Trump announced Thursday his plan to nominate former Massachusetts Republican Senator Scott Brown as ambassador to New Zealand.

The Senate must confirm the nomination. If confirmed, Brown will serve as the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of the United States to New Zealand. 

Brown supported Trump during the presidential nomination and was considered for Trump's cabinet as secretary of Veterans Affairs.

He served as the senator of Massachusetts from 2010 until he was defeated by Elizabeth Warren in 2012.

Brown also ran for New Hampshire Senate in 2014, but was defeated by Democratic incumbent Jeanne Shaheen.

He is currently a contributor to Fox News Channel.

In a Tweet, Mass. Governor Charlie Baker said "Congratulations to @SenScottBrown on your nomination to serve as U.S. Ambassador to New Zealand!"

Brown declined a request for a comment.
